    #TodayILearned:

    When setting a timer with #Siri or #GoogleAssistant, on your #smartphone, #HomePod, or Google #Nest device, there is no need to use the phrase “set a timer for…” Just invoke your digital assistant and tell it the number of minutes or seconds you want:

    “Hey Siri, 2 minutes,” or just hold down the side button on your #iPhone and say “two minutes.”

    The same applies to #Google Assistant. “Hey Google, 30 seconds.”
